About This Item

London: Karl Baedeker, Publisher, 1929. Cloth. Very Good. 6.5" by 4.5". Various. A detailed and authoritative guidebook on Southern Germany written and published by the notable German publisher Karl Baedeker, whose travel works set the standard for authoritative guidebooks for tourists in the nineteenth century. A thirteenth revised edition copy. In the publisher's original cloth binding, with attractive mapped rear endpapers and marbled textblock. This copy is lacking its original dustwrapper, as usual. Copiously illustrated throughout with one hundred and eighteen maps and plans, many of which are coloured and or folding. In the publisher's original cloth binding with marbled textblock. Externally, minor shelfwear to extremities and head and tail of spine. Slight fading and loss of gilt to spine. Marking to rear board. Faint tidemark to gutter and upper extremity of front endpapers. Internally, firmly bound. Page slightly age toned to extremities but bright and clean, with the odd spot and handling mark. Small closed tear to gutter of folding map facing title page. Very Good

Where are We?
Based in the literary city of Bath, our offices are housed in the Eastern Dispensary. Built in 1845, the building originally existed as a charitable institution providing medical care. The building now houses our collection of over twenty thousand books and has five full time members of staff.
